Why Visit Playa Las Palmas in Tulum:
Unspoiled Beaches:
Revel in miles of white-sand beaches and crystal-clear waters, ideal for swimming, sunbathing, and relaxation.
Tranquil Ambiance:
Escape the hustle and bustle of the hotel zone and immerse yourself in the serenity of this secluded beach.
Stunning Nature:
Marvel at swaying palm trees, rolling sand dunes, and lush vegetation that surrounds the beach.
Mayan Culture:
Explore the nearby Tulum ruins, an ancient Mayan settlement that offers a fascinating glimpse into the region’s history.
Snorkeling Opportunities:
Dip into the shallow waters and discover vibrant marine life, including tropical fish and sea turtles.
Things to Do at Playa Las Palmas:
Swim and Sunbathe:
Take a refreshing dip in the waters or unwind on the sand under the warm sun.
Stroll the Beach:
Embark on a leisurely walk along the shore, enjoying breathtaking ocean and jungle views.
Snorkel:
Explore the nearby coral reef and witness a variety of marine species.
Visit Tulum Ruins:
Delve into this ancient Mayan site and learn about its captivating history and culture.
Have a Picnic:
Pack a lunch and enjoy a picnic on the beach, surrounded by natural beauty.
Birdwatch:
Observe the numerous bird species that inhabit the area, such as pelicans, frigatebirds, and herons.
